Why Lithium Batteries Became the New Gold Rush

While your phone's battery might seem mundane, the global energy storage market is projected to reach $546 billion by 2035. Three factors drive this revolution:

  • Energy density wars: ELB's LFP batteries now pack 30% more power than 2020 models
  • Cost nosedives: Production costs fell 18% YoY since 2022
  • Safety breakthroughs: New thermal management systems reduce fire risks by 95%

The ELBH50-LFP Paradox

This flagship product embodies modern battery alchemy. Unlike traditional power cells, it uses lithium ferro-phosphate chemistry that:

  • Maintains 80% capacity after 6,000 cycles (that's 16+ years of daily use)
  • Operates in -30°C to 60°C extremes
  • Charges from 0-80% in 12 minutes flat

The Sodium vs Lithium Showdown

While sodium-ion batteries make headlines, ELB's engineers have a saying: "Sodium's the appetizer, lithium's the main course." Current data supports this:

Metric LFP (ELBH50) Top Sodium-ion
Energy Density 160 Wh/kg 90 Wh/kg
Cycle Life 6,000 2,500
